Assam Assembly polls likely in November

By Our Special Correspondent

GUWAHATI, MAY 15. Elections to the Assam Assembly is likely to be held in November, according to the State unit president of the Trinamool Congress, Mr. Chitta Ranjan Patwari. Talking to reporters, Mr. Patwari, who met Ms. Mamata Banerjee in New Delhi recently, said during their meeting, she told them that the elections would be ``held after six months''.
